
The engine yellow light displayed on the dashboard is usually caused by sensor issues or carbon buildup from prolonged engine operation. Below are the specific reasons for the engine yellow light appearing on the dashboard: 1. Sensor problems: This includes issues with the water temperature sensor, crankshaft position sensor, air flow sensor, intake temperature sensor, and oxygen sensor. When these sensors are damaged, have poor connections, or experience signal interruptions, the vehicle's ECU cannot accurately obtain engine data. 2. When that yellow engine light comes on, I usually stay calm and analyze the cause first. Common issues include engine sensor malfunctions, such as inaccurate emission data from the oxygen sensor triggering false alarms; or fuel system blockages, where clogged fuel injectors disrupt the air-fuel mixture combustion. Sometimes it's as simple as a loose gas cap causing fuel vapor leaks. If the light is flashing, it means the engine is misfiring severely and you should pull over and shut it off immediately. If it's steadily lit, it's best to use an OBD diagnostic tool to read the trouble codes as soon as possible—these tools aren't expensive, costing around a hundred bucks online. Ignoring the issue long-term can increase fuel consumption and even damage the catalytic converter, which could cost thousands to replace. Safety first—it's always wise to visit a professional repair shop for a thorough check when you have time. The first step after that yellow light comes on is to read the fault codes with a diagnostic tool. Common codes like P0300 (misfire) may stem from a burnt ignition coil or worn spark plugs; P0420 (emission fault) is related to a damaged catalytic converter; a loose gas cap can trigger P0455. During professional repairs, mechanics check for loose sensor connections, proper fuel pressure, or engine carbon buildup affecting compression.
